Death isn't always the end of the story. Sometimes, it's just the beginning of something extraordinary.
Frank Parisi didn't just approach death's door – he walked through it. During what began as treatment for a persistent cough, Frank found himself on a ventilator with his heart, liver, and kidneys failing. What happened next defies conventional understanding: he died, left his body, encountered his deceased friend, and was given the choice to stay or return. For the sake of his young son, he chose to come back.
This episode takes us through Frank's remarkable journey from addiction to sobriety, from death to rebirth through a heart transplant, and from survival to profound purpose. Frank shares the incredible synchronicities that unfolded – how his doctors mysteriously all had connections to his father's past in organized crime, how a medium revealed information only his deceased father could know, and how he eventually met the family of his 19-year-old heart donor, Kaylee.
"God is everything, he is nothing," Frank reflects, sharing how his relationship with spirituality transformed throughout his recovery journey. Despite facing pain medications during recovery (after 14 years of sobriety), he maintained his commitment to sobriety and focused on rebuilding his body and mind through exercise, prayer, and gratitude.
Today, Frank leads multiple companies focused on helping humanity, has written a bestselling book, and speaks about his experiences. His message is clear and powerful: "Never let this life break you. It doesn't matter where you started or what your circumstances are – always have a vision, audit your circle, and take massive action every day."
Whether you believe in miracles or remain skeptical, Frank's story offers a profound perspective on the resilience of the human spirit and the possibility that our existence extends far beyond what we can physically perceive. Listen with an open mind, and you might just find yourself reconsidering what you thought you knew about life, death, and everything in between.
